Comprehending SIM Ownership Rights

When purchasing a SIM card, it's crucial to comprehend your ownership rights. While you own the physical SIM card itself, the network access and associated services are typically supplied by your mobile copyright. This means that while you have the right to use the SIM card in accordance with the terms and conditions of your contract, the provider retains jurisdiction over certain aspects, such as data usage limits and network availability.

Whom Owns My SIM Card?

It's a topic that often pops up: Who actually possesses your SIM card? While it may seem straightforward, the answer isn't always so easy. Your provider, the company you get service from your mobile plan with, is typically the legal owner of your SIM card. They supply it to you for use on their network and have the power to terminate it if necessary.

Nevertheless, there are some nuances to consider. Your SIM card contains data about your account and service plan, so it's important to understand the terms and conditions of your contract with your copyright.
